Corporate Profile

  • NameTokai Chemical Industries, Ltd.
  • HeadquartersMitake 2192-30, Kanigun Mitake-cho, Gifu, 505-0116, Japan
  • EstablishedMay 1968
  • Capital100 million JPY
  • Employees909 (As of March 2024)
  • ProductsAutomotive interiors, Automotive soundproofing, Industrial products
  • BanksSumitomo Mitsui Banking, Ogaki Kyoritsu Bank
  • CustomersToyota Motor Corporation, Toyota Auto Body Co., Ltd., Toyota Boshoku Corporation, Toyoda Gosei Co., Ltd., Howa Co.,Ltd., Hayashi Telempu Co., Ltd., SUMITOMO RIKO Co., Ltd. (Not listed in alphabetical order)

Corporate History

  • 1968Established the company in Komaki, Aichi. (Capital of 100 million JPY.)
    Initiated a technical tie-up with Schoeller Glove Corp. of the USA. (now Lear Corp.)
    Started making deliveries to Toyota Motor Corp.
  • 1975Received the Deming Prize for Small Companies.
  • 1985Licensing Powder Slush technology to ECIA in France (now Faurecia SA).
  • 1989Capital increased to 300 million yen.
    Started operations at the first plant in Mitake.
  • 1991Started operations at the second plant in Mitake.
  • 1993Started manufacturing soundproofing parts.
  • 1998Technology exchange agreement with Magna Corp. (MAGNA)
  • 2000Head office relocated to Mitake Factory.
  • 2002Obtained QS9000.
  • 2003Obtained ISO14001.
  • 2004Tokai Kasei (Tianjin) Automobile Parts Co., Ltd. Established .(Tianjin, China)
    Received Toyota Technological Development Award .(compact foaming equipment)
  • 2005Obtained TS16949. (transition from QS9000)
  • 2006Head office relocated from Komaki City, Aichi Prefecture to Mitake Town, Kani City, Gifu Prefecture.
  • 2007Established Tokai Kasei Kyushu Co.,Ltd. (Bungo Takada City, Oita Prefecture)
  • 2009Starting producing sound insulation parts at the Kanto Region .(Ayase Plant / Ayase City,Kanagawa Prefecture.)
  • 2012Capital tie-up with Toyota Boshoku Corporation.
    Capital increased to 825 million yen.
  • 2017IATF16949 registration. (transition from TS16949)
  • 2024Capital reduced to 100 million yen.
